A cookie company has decided to add a brownie product line to their inventory. This company has employed a _____ strategy.
tangare [24]

Answer:

Product-development

Explanation:

The product-development strategy refers to the launch of a new product in the market in which the company already operates. As an example, launch a brownie product line for the company's customers, who already consume the company's cookies. The investments will be mainly in the product launch, including communication and distribution, aiming to accelerate the market share and sales gains.

How did trade lead to the expansion of Rome?
Yuri [45]
Regional, inter-regional and international trade was a common feature of the Roman world. A mix of state control and a free market approach ensured goods produced in one location could be exported far and wide. Cereals, wine and olive oil, in particular, were exported in huge quantities whilst in the other direction came significant imports of precious metals, marble, and spices.
